//go:build windows
package cli
import (
"sync"
"time"
"github.com/Control-D-Inc/ctrld"
)
const (
// Default to current behavior: keep recovering indefinitely unless configured.
defaultNRPTRecoveryMaxAttempts = 0
defaultNRPTRecoveryCooldown = 30 * time.Minute
// Require more than one good health tick before clearing the circuit. A probe can
// pass briefly after delete/re-add even when another agent recreates broken NRPT state.
nrptRecoveryStableSuccessesToReset = 2
)
type nrptRecoveryLimiter struct {
mu sync.Mutex
attempts int
stableSuccesses int
cooldownUntil time.Time
lastSkipLog time.Time
}
func nrptRecoveryMaxAttempts(cfg *ctrld.Config) int {
if cfg != nil && cfg.Service.NRPTRecoveryMaxAttempts != nil {
return *cfg.Service.NRPTRecoveryMaxAttempts
}
return defaultNRPTRecoveryMaxAttempts
}
func nrptRecoveryCooldown(cfg *ctrld.Config) time.Duration {
if cfg != nil && cfg.Service.NRPTRecoveryCooldown != nil {
return *cfg.Service.NRPTRecoveryCooldown
}
return defaultNRPTRecoveryCooldown
}
func (l *nrptRecoveryLimiter) allow(now time.Time, cfg *ctrld.Config) (bool, time.Duration) {
maxAttempts := nrptRecoveryMaxAttempts(cfg)
if maxAttempts <= 0 {
return true, 0
}
l.mu.Lock()
defer l.mu.Unlock()
if now.Before(l.cooldownUntil) {
return false, l.cooldownUntil.Sub(now)
}
return true, 0
}
func (l *nrptRecoveryLimiter) recordRecoveryFlow(now time.Time, cfg *ctrld.Config) {
maxAttempts := nrptRecoveryMaxAttempts(cfg)
if maxAttempts <= 0 {
return
}
cooldown := nrptRecoveryCooldown(cfg)
if cooldown <= 0 {
cooldown = defaultNRPTRecoveryCooldown
}
l.mu.Lock()
defer l.mu.Unlock()
l.stableSuccesses = 0
l.attempts++
if l.attempts >= maxAttempts {
l.cooldownUntil = now.Add(cooldown)
}
}
func (l *nrptRecoveryLimiter) recordStableSuccess() {
l.mu.Lock()
defer l.mu.Unlock()
l.stableSuccesses++
if l.stableSuccesses >= nrptRecoveryStableSuccessesToReset {
l.attempts = 0
l.cooldownUntil = time.Time{}
l.lastSkipLog = time.Time{}
}
}
func (l *nrptRecoveryLimiter) shouldLogSkip(now time.Time) bool {
l.mu.Lock()
defer l.mu.Unlock()
if l.lastSkipLog.IsZero() || now.Sub(l.lastSkipLog) >= 5*time.Minute {
l.lastSkipLog = now
return true
}
return false
}
